John William Lloyd and wife, Myrtle

I am looking for information or descendents of John William Lloyd, son of Joseph Lloyd and Mary E. Malone. He was born November 2, 1882 in either Collin or Grayson County, Texas. He was living in Harris County, Texas during WWI and was working for the Sun Company in the oilfields. In 1920, he was living in Wichita County, Texas and was also working in the oilfields. He is last found on the 1930 Floyd County, Texas Census where he was farming. His wife was named Myrtle and she was born about 1889 in Texas. They had the following children:
1. Hattie Mae b. abt. 1910
2. Leona b. abt. 1911
3. Margaret b. abt. 1913

John W. Lloyd may possibly be the brother of my greatgrandmother. I am very interested in getting in touch with some of his descendents. I would also like to know if this family has any Native American connections, particulary Cherokee. Any help would be appreciated.
